Fortunate Leaves: Tea Leaf Reading Basics

Tealeaf reading is a magical and ancient art. Tapping into the deep, rich world of the psyche giving insight, guidance and creative prompts. Tealeaf reading has its roots in Asia and the Middle East and has been practiced by everyone from Royalty to housewives. It was even considered an insightful pass-time by the Victorian ladies during afternoon tea.

Loose tea leaves form symbols in the bottom of your teacup to tell a story. While enjoying a cup of tea you infuse it with your essence, creating a catalyst that allows the leaves to paint pictures. Once you learn the language of intuition you can string together symbols to comprehend spiritual messages and insights.

Imagination is the pathway to intuition and if you are willing to trust in your creativity you can easily gain insight through tealeaf reading. Once your imagination and intuition intertwine you begin connecting with the Universe.

To Begin: Preparing the cup and drinking the tea

Begin with a bowl shaped teacup, free of interior decoration. The handle and saucer are a must. Always use loose-leaf tea (English breakfast). Enjoy your cup of tea leaving a teaspoon of liquid in the finished cup! Then the cup is swirled, flipped and left to rest.

Exploring the Interior: seeing symbols and the map

The cup is flipped over to explore the interior. The cup is divided into 3 distinct sections, like a map. The bottom=past, the middle=present, and the top to the rim=future. The handle always represents the person being read. Make note of the most prominent symbols

Story telling: What do you see? What stands out?

Largest symbols are the most important. Begin naming what you see. First impression=correct impression. Don’t filter, just make up a story and begin interpreting. Is the cup littered with symbols? Does it have one prominent symbol? Does it have well-developed symbols in each area?
